We’ve previously posted about Kingston’s 256GB highest capacity Pen drive. A new biggest size USB Flash drive ‘DataTraveler 310’ is now launched by Kingston which features 256GB capacity, making it the highest capacity drive available on the market.

Kingston DT310 256GB USB Flash drive

DataTraveler 310 offers a fast transfer rate and has a Password Traveler software, which protects data by allowing users to create and access a secure, password -protected area on the drive called as Privacy Zone.

  • Capacity – 256GB
  • Fast – data transfer rates of 25MB/sec. read and 12MB/sec. write
  • Dimensions – 2.90" x 0.87" x 0.63" (73.70mm x 22.20mm x 16.10mm)
  • Convenient – No administrator rights are required to access the Privacy Zone
  • Guaranteed – Five-year warranty with 24/7 tech support

DT310/256GB is available to buy worldwide, and is not limited to selected regions like the previous DT300 model. It can be purchased from Kingston at a whooping price of $1,108
